  • Atomic Radius Trends in Group 1: Understanding the Increase
    The atomic radii of the alkali metals increase down the group. This is because the number of energy levels increases down the group, and the outermost electrons are therefore further from the nucleus. The outermost electrons are also less strongly attracted to the nucleus, so they are more likely to be found at a greater distance from it.
